Sr. Technician

ChemTreat is a company specializing in water treatment solutions. They are seeking a Sr. Technician to maintain and expand their customer accounts by providing technical support and applying water treatment applications.

Manufacturing
check
H1B Sponsor Likelynote

Responsibilities

Regularly perform water analysis and engage in advanced problem-solving to apply the appropriate chemical solutions and monitor effects for additional treatment
Focus on performing required services, as dictated by contractual obligations
Consistently calibrate pumps and perform repairs that restore chemical feeds
Monitor product feed rates and their relative impact on the water sample and make necessary adjustments to treatment program when gaps are detected
Provide technical guidance and instruction to junior technicians
Enter results into software program and communicate results utilizing service reports
Assist in water-related system improvement projects
Monitor product inventories
Utilize and maintain company equipment in good, clean condition
Other duties as assigned by manager

Travel dependent on size of assigned territory
May require long hours & varied work schedules
Required to walk long distances, stand, climb (includes stairs), balance, stoop, bend, kneel, crouch or crawl, and talk, hear, and smell
Constantly using hands and fingers to handle, feel or operate objects, and computer keyboards
Routinely required to reach with hands and arms, squat, turn/twist, or reach, lift, carry, push, or pull up to 60 pounds and sometimes required to maneuver drums weighing 250-800 pounds
Routinely lift 50+ pound pails/carry 50+ pound pails 100+ feet/up flights of stair cases
Occasionally required to climb stairs and ladders and work at high elevations for extended periods of time
Occasionally required to drive both short and long distances, not to exceed DOT regulations
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us
Required to wear all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) for deliveries which may include: eye, hearing and respiratory protection, protective apron, steel toe shoes, gloves, hard hats, or face shields
Occasionally in extreme heat conditions
Required to use ear plugs for hearing protection
Both Indoor and outdoor sites may have high noise levels
Site location may be at a boiler house
Outdoor site can be located at a cooling tower, water plant, wastewater plant, or a process area
Use of hazardous chemicals is routine
